Include Your Intel Science Fair Experience in College Applications

Participating in the Intel Science Fair, even if you did not win any awards, can still be a valuable experience to include in your college application. It shows your initiative, passion for research, and engagement in extracurricular activities. While it may not be included in the awards section, you can mention it in other relevant sections of your application.

Extracurricular Activities Section

If your college application has a dedicated section for extracurricular activities or achievements, this is an ideal place to highlight your Intel Science Fair experience. Describe the project you worked on, the skills you developed, and any challenges or notable accomplishments during the process. This shows that you took the initiative to pursue a challenging project and how it contributed to your personal and intellectual growth.

Research Experience Section

If you have a section specifically for research experience, this is the perfect place to discuss your participation in the Intel Science Fair. Share the nature of your research, the scientific method you employed, any findings or insights gained, and how this experience shaped your interest in the field. Highlighting your research skills and the problem-solving abilities you demonstrated can make a strong case for your suitability for the college's academic community.

Additional Information or Essay Section

Many college applications provide an opportunity to include additional information or write an essay on a topic of your choice. Use this section to elaborate on your experience at the Intel Science Fair. Explain why it was meaningful to you and how it contributed to your personal and intellectual growth. Focus on the skills, qualities, and lessons learned rather than solely emphasizing the absence of awards.
